Add a Range to an existing Range in a loop?
How can I add a range of cells (a whole row) to an existing range, and do
this in a loop? I want to search for cells containing a specific string, then append all of the cells in those rows to a Range object, the select the resulting Range. Sub FindAndSelect() Dim foundRows As Range Dim cell As Range Dim lnLastRow As Long Dim lnLastCol As Long Dim target As String Dim lastCellAddr As String ' Get the address of the last cell containing data Range("A1").Select On Error Resume Next lnLastRow = cells.Find("*", Range("A1"), xlFormulas, , xlByRows, xlPrevious).Row lnLastCol = cells.Find("*", Range("A1"), xlFormulas, , xlByColumns, xlPrevious).Column lastCellAddr = cells(lnLastRow, lnLastCol).Address ' Get the string to search for target = InputBox("Enter search string") If target = "" Then Exit Sub End If ' Find all rows containing the search string and add them to the selection With Worksheets(1).Range("a1:" + lastCellAddr) Set cell = .Find(target, LookIn:=xlValues, Lookat:=xlPart) If Not cell Is Nothing Then firstAddress = cell.Address Do ' <<< THIS IS WHERE I NEED HELP ' Append all of the cells in cell.EntireRow to the foundRows Range ' foundRows = foundRows + cell.EntireRow Set foundRows = Union(foundRows, cell.EntireRow) Set cell = .FindNext(cell) Loop While cell.Address < firstAddress End If End With ' Select all of the rows that contained the search string foundRows.Select End Sub |
